Ethiopia - Export of Hand Pumps Not Designed To Measure Flow
Since 2014, Ethiopia Export of Hand Pumps Not Designed To Measure Flow was down by 31%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 114 among other countries in Export of Hand Pumps Not Designed To Measure Flow at $848. Ethiopia is overtaken by Senegal, which was ranked number 113 at $881.84 and is followed by Madagascar with $844.43. China topped the ranking with $351,339,672.69 in 2019, a growth of 2.6% versus 2018. France, Germany and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Tanzania witnessed the best average annual growth at +182.3% per year, while Kyrgyzstan was the worst growing country at -63.2% per year.
